The world is swimming in data yet raw data is mostly useless without methods to turn this data into useful and actionable information.  Those individuals and companies that make best use of the available data achieve a competitive advantage by optimizing their operations and making superior decisions.  Companies that fail to take advantage of data are resigned to chasing rather than leading in this information age.

However, most analysts and decision makers do not possess enough knowledge in statistical methods to effectively use their data and they often find it difficult to interface with statisticians at their disposal.  
This webinar provides a solid introduction of important statistical concepts and methods that are essential for making objective decisions supported by data.

The methods have many applications including:

  • Effectively summarizing data to know what the data tells us
  • Determining how well my process/product meets requirements
  • Knowing when a process or system is behaving consistently or differently than before
  • What key inputs to my process affect product performance or customer satisfaction
  • Ensuring that I can effectively measure what I need to
  • Compare groups of data when random (natural) variation is present?
  • Predicting future outcomes using a model?
  • Ensuring I have an adequate sample size to reach significant conclusions

Speaker Profile
Steven Wachs has 25 years of wide-ranging industry experience in both technical and management positions. Steve has worked as a statistician at Ford Motor Company where he has extensive experience in the development of statistical models, reliability analysis, designed experimentation, and statistical process control.

Steve is currently a Principal Statistician at Integral Concepts, Inc. where he assists manufacturers in the application of statistical methods to reduce variation and improve quality and productivity. He also possesses expertise in the application of reliability methods to achieve robust and reliable products as well as estimate and reduce warranty. Steve regularly speaks at industry conferences and provides workshops in industrial statistical methods worldwide.
